Balwa in context

With 4,521 people at the 2011 Census, Balwa was the 318th most populous of its district's 1110 villages, above the district average of 3,897.

Literacy stood at 45.46%, 12.7 points below the district's rural average of 58.14%.

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 848, 75 below the rural national 923.
